What's Market Harborough like for a young family and schools?

16 replies

ColdToastAlways · 22/03/2021 20:01

DH and I moved up to a new build development in East Northamptonshire (on the edge of Kettering) about 3.5 years ago from the outskirts of London to get onto the property ladder and get more for our money, i.e a detached house apposed to a flat and still be commutable to St Pancras in decent time. An hour on a train instead of 45/50 mins on a tube!! One of us is a full-time WFH and one still commutes but I'm sure there will be more WFH flexibility when there's a full return to office work.

We moved up pretty blind to where we live but it has worked out really well for us! Since moving up we have now grown and now have a DS that is 2 and we have another on the way and are looking at a potential move over to Market Harborough which is about 25 mins down the road from us as we look to get settled for when the primary school years come knocking...

What is Market Harbrough really like to live near/in? the town centre definetly looks nicer than our current one which we only go to for the station really and the station can feel a bit rough at times also!

What are the primary schools like and is there clubs such as swimming and football etc for the boys growing up to join?

Neither set of grandparents live close by as we are a northerner married to southerner who met in London. Neither of us are ready to give-up / change jobs just yet so have outruled the move to be closer to one set for the ease of having help on tap!

We also have a dog so love the idea of having more countryside on our door step.

Does Market Harborough tick the boxes of a nice place to live and for littleones to grow up? I would also consider villages on the outskirts but a need to get to the station for one of us will be a priority.

Thanks in advance to any recomendations or advice.

Beebumble2 · 22/03/2021 20:43

It’s right up your street! The schools are very good, with a secondary rated as outstanding. There’s a leisure centre with pool, rugby and football for youngsters, as well as dance and gymnastics clubs. It has lots of individual shops, coffee shops as well as well known supermarkets. The train station has direct trains to London in under 1hr.
The surrounding area has lovely countryside, canal walks, farm parks etc. There are also several nearby popular villages with great communities.

joseybloggs · 23/03/2021 16:38

Harborough and Kettering don't even compare, honestly if you are happy currently with Kettering market Harborough will seem dreamy! Are you looking to live in the town its self or the surrounding villages? There are lots of nice coffee shops and boutique independent shops in Harborough but also also some good chains, - joules, white stuff, monsoon, New look, etc. Just avoid the big new build estates to the South of the town in the farndon fields area, it's pretty over crowded there and built on a flood plain.

A new team to tackle anti-social behaviour (ASB) across three Leicestershire towns has been set up by police.
Leicestershire Police are launching Operation Behave with a patrol dedicated to tackling ASB in and around Market Harborough, Lutterworth and Wigston.

The initiative has been timed to hit an expected spike in bad behaviour as restrictions lift and warmer weather arrives.
The force has said that one patrol car will be patrolling the towns from 8am until 11pm seven days a week.

A Leicestershire Policece*_ spokesperson said: “Operation Behave will see one dedicated car patrol around Market Harborough district seven days a week from 8am to 11pm, which will run until the end of the summer holidays.
“The operation will coincide with the easing of lockdown restrictions on Monday April 12, when incidents in parks and open spaces are expected to rise, particularly due to the lighter evenings.
